Is Virgilina, VA a Good Place to Live?

Virgilina receives an overall livability grade of B (66/100), indicating solid livability relative to the rest of Virginia. Safety scores B+ (77/100), indicating lower crime rates than most areas. Affordability scores C (48/100) with a median household income of $53,750 and median home values around $129,000.

About 12.4%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her, and the unemployment rate is 2.2%. 88% of housing is owner-occupied. The median age is 42.
